What are personal loans in Yatesville, Georgia?
A personal loan is an unsecured loan where a lender provides a borrower with a set amount of money. The borrower agrees to repay the loan in monthly installments over a set period. In contrast to secured loans, such as a car loan or mortgage, a personal loan does not require collateral. Instead, the lender relies on the borrower’s credit score and income to determine their creditworthiness and ability to repay the loan.
How do personal loans work in Yatesville, Georgia?
In order to get a personal loan in Yatesville, Georgia, a borrower can generally look for several different options. Banks, credit unions, and online lenders are all potential sources for obtaining a personal loan. The lender will review the borrower’s credit score and history, income, employment history, and other financial information to determine if they are a good candidate for a loan.
Assuming that the borrower is approved for a personal loan, they will then sign a loan agreement that outlines the terms of the loan, including the interest rate, repayment schedule, and other details. Once the borrower has signed the agreement, the lender will disburse the funds to the borrower’s bank account, and they can use the money as they see fit.
The pros and cons of personal loans in Yatesville, Georgia
Like any financial product, personal loans in Yatesville have their advantages and disadvantages. Here are a few things that you should consider before taking out a personal loan:
Pros
- Flexible use of funds: Personal loans can be used for almost any reason, unlike other loans that may restrict the use of funds.
- No collateral necessary: You don’t need collateral to secure a personal loan. This means that you won’t lose your property or assets if you default on the loan.
- Lower interest rates: Compared to credit cards, personal loans have lower interest rates, making them a cost-effective option for those who need to borrow money.
Cons
- Higher interest rates than secured loans: Personal loans may have higher interest rates than secured loans. This is because lenders consider personal loans as higher-risk since they don’t have collateral to fall back on if the borrower defaults.
- Potential origination fees: Some lenders may charge an origination fee to cover their costs of processing the loan. This can add to the overall cost of borrowing money.
- Impact on credit score: Taking out a personal loan can impact your credit score, particularly if you miss payments or default on the loan.
